November 16, 2020 Meeting Notes
Peotone Township Regular Meeting
Supervisor Younker called the November meeting of Peotone Township to order at 7:00 P.M. on November 16, 2020.
Trustee Heatherwick led the Pledge of Allegiance.
The Roll Call indicated all were present except Assessor Latham
The minutes of the October 19, 2020 meeting were presented. A motion to accept the minutes as presented was made by Trustee Swartz and was seconded by Trustee Heatherwick. On a roll call vote, the following members voted “yes”: Morgan, Schubbe, Swartz, Heatherwick and Younker. Motion carried unanimously.

Under New Business, a motion to accept Ordinance #3-20 Road District Tax Levy Ordinance was made by Trustee Schubbe and seconded by Trustee Heatherwick. On a roll call vote, the following voted “yes”: Morgan, Schubbe, Swartz, Heatherwick and Younker. Motion carried unanimously.
A motion to accept Ordinance #4-120 Township Tax Levy Ordinance was made by Trustee Morgan and seconded by Trustee Younker. On a roll call vote, the following voted “yes”: Morgan, Schubbe, Swartz, Heatherwick and Younker. Motion carried unanimously. Both Levies were discussed in detail at the October meeting.
A motion to was made by Trustee Morgan and seconded by Trustee Swartz to increase the township board trustees, officers and assessor’s salary for the upcoming 2021 – 2025 term, to keep up with inflation. (attachment #1) On a roll call vote, the following voted “yes”: Morgan, Schubbe, Swartz, Heatherwick and Younker. Motion carried unanimously.
Assessor Latham was absent.
Road Commissioner Hack reported that all snow equipment is ready for the winter season. Finishing Kennedy Road work and lining the blacktops.
